Household of Jane Merrick (born 1819, Herefordshire)

1881 England, Wales & Scotland Census in Cheltenham, Gloucestershire, England

The 1881 Census reveals a detailed snapshot of households in England, Wales and Scotland. The census was taken on April 3rd and the total population was recorded as 29,707,207.

In the 1881 Census, the household of Jane Merrick, born in 1819 in Kilpeck, Herefordshire, consisted of 2 members. Jane was the head of the household, single.
During the period, also present in the household was Jane's Servant, Elizabeth Werrett, born in 1863 in Gloucestershire, England.
